Glance View
In the sprawling world of Indian conglomerates, Mahindra and Mahindra Ltd. stands as a symbol of diverse and strategic expansion, tracing its origins back to the steel industry in 1945. Over the decades, it has blossomed into a multifaceted powerhouse with a dynamic presence across sectors like automobiles, agribusiness, aerospace, and finance. Mahindra is most recognized for its robust vehicle segment, including passenger cars, commercial vehicles, and a dominating presence in the utility vehicle market. Their automotive prowess is fortified by strategic advancements in electric vehicles, positioning Mahindra as a key player in the drive towards sustainable mobility. Beyond just manufacturing, the company strives to integrate innovation with accessibility, tapping into both urban and rural markets, thus ensuring a vast and varied consumer base. This strategic foresight in capturing future trends, while staying grounded in tradition, fundamentally drives its revenue streams. The company’s approach to business extends beyond just providing products; it centers around creating ecosystems that leverage synergies across its vast spectrum of operations. The financial services arm, offering a range of financial products and solutions, complements their automotive division by easing ownership through financing, thereby incentivizing purchase. In agribusiness, Mahindra ensures an impact right from the farm to the fork, with its advanced tractors and farm equipment creating waves in enhancing rural productivity. Meanwhile, their ventures into real estate, IT, and infrastructure reflect an adeptness at identifying emerging market needs and responding with agility. This intricate web of interlinked businesses not only fuels Mahindra and Mahindra's growth but also buffers it against market fluctuations, creating a resilient entity that thrives on innovation and strategic diversification.

What is Mahindra and Mahindra Ltd's Cash from Operating Activities?
Cash from Operating Activities
66.8B
INR
Based on the financial report for Dec 31, 2025, Mahindra and Mahindra Ltd's Cash from Operating Activities amounts to 66.8B INR.
What is Mahindra and Mahindra Ltd's Cash from Operating Activities growth rate?
Cash from Operating Activities CAGR 5Y
-10%
The average annual Cash from Operating Activities growth rates for Mahindra and Mahindra Ltd have been 50% over the past three years , -10% over the past five years .
